- Market Basket of Goods Benchmarking – You may view 4 different Market
Basket reports at the CAPS Research web site: MRO items, Office products, IT products
and services, and Print services. All of the market baskets contain ‘shopping
lists’ that are comprised of popularly referenced goods and services. The
posted reports show the average and median prices reported for each item, along
with the percent of companies who either purchased the item as specifically identified
or an equivalent item. Participants of the report receive a customized report with
detailed information about each item being measured (description, average price
and price range, company rank, and the number of items that were 'actual items'
or 'equivalent items'). This comparative analysis provides companies who participate
in this program with data they can use to influence their buying strategies. The
2009 Office Supplies Market Basket of Goods report is currently in data review and

- Measuring Supplier Environmental Sustainability – As you may know,
CAPS Research recently partnered with a group of electric utility companies to build
an environmental sustainability survey process that focuses on six key impact areas:
Corporate policies and environmental management; Air Emissions; Energy consumption
and conservation; Water use; Waste and materials management; and Innovation and
leadership. The CAPS Research survey process is fairly straight-forward and we can
work with your organization to custom tailor an environmental sustainability survey
that can be directed to your supplier community. The report that will be developed
from this survey process can help your organization and your suppliers better understand
that a green supply chain can yield benefits. CAPS Research is positioned as the
independent third-party organization to administer the survey, develop subsequent
reports, and maintain data regardless of the industry group or sector. Our survey
process allows us to release the survey to as few or as many suppliers as you want.
